Krutrim: India’s Swift Ascent to Unicorn Status in the AI Startup Ecosystem

Krutrim, an AI startup founded by Bhavish Aggarwal, the visionary entrepreneur behind Ola and Ola Electric, has recently achieved a remarkable milestone. The company has secured a significant funding round of $50 million, led by Matrix Partners India. This funding brings Krutrim’s valuation to an impressive $1 billion, making it the fastest Indian startup to become a unicorn and the first Indian AI startup to achieve this prestigious status. Krutrim’s Groundbreaking Project

At its core, Krutrim is focused on creating a large language model specifically trained on local Indian languages. Recognizing the immense linguistic diversity in India, the startup aims to develop a voice-enabled conversational AI assistant capable of understanding and speaking multiple Indian languages fluently. This groundbreaking project has the potential to revolutionize how Indians interact with AI technology and bridge the language barrier that often hinders progress and accessibility.

Consumer Availability and API Integration

To gauge user feedback and further improve its technology, Krutrim plans to release a beta version of its chatbot to consumers as early as next month. This will provide an opportunity for individuals to experience the power and convenience of a voice-enabled conversational AI assistant firsthand. Moreover, Krutrim intends to roll out APIs, enabling developers and enterprises to integrate this cutting-edge technology into their own applications and platforms, fostering innovation and widespread adoption across industries.

Chips Optimized for AI Compute

Understanding the critical importance of hardware optimization in AI applications, Krutrim has a strategic plan to develop chips specifically optimized for AI compute. These specialized chips will be designed to efficiently handle the complex computational tasks associated with AI, accelerating the speed and efficiency of AI algorithms. By having dedicated hardware tailored for AI workloads, Krutrim aims to significantly enhance the performance and capabilities of their conversational AI assistant.

Bhavish Aggarwal’s Vision for AI

As the visionary founder behind Ola and Ola Electric, Bhavish Aggarwal’s involvement in Krutrim signifies his commitment to driving technological advancements in India. Aggarwal’s overarching goal is to establish India’s first complete AI computing stack, effectively positioning the country as a global leader in AI innovation. Leveraging his knowledge and experience gained from disrupting the ride-hailing and electric vehicle markets, Aggarwal is determined to create a comprehensive AI ecosystem that encompasses both hardware and software solutions.
